Because Senator Harry Reid controlled the Senate, even though he had political differences with the House Republican bills, he could have passed a modified (different) House bill in the Senate that satisfied his party, the Democrats.
And then you know what would have happened? Do you know the next step when you have two bills (one House, one Senate) that conflict?
The 2 bills - one from the House Republicans and the other from the Senate Democrats - whould have been sent to CONFERENCE. At conference is where differences in House and Senate bills are worked out. Members from the House and the Senate sit together and figure out how to make it work.
In other words, they would have hammered out their differences, negotiated a single bill and sent it to President Obama to sign.
